My Review:
This devotional is perfect for the whole year! Read one page a day for a year with this hardcover 365 devotional. Sarah Young wrote these devotionals that relate to kids very well. These devotionals are only one page each and it does have the date is written at the top, a title, scripture, devotional, and then read on your own with more scriptures. I know many people like dates but what if you get this book in the middle of the year... do you start in the middle of the book on the date or do you start at the beginning and ignore the dates? I started at the beginning.
My daughter and son both enjoy this devotional but my daughter enjoys the purple color cover most! I found this kid version of the adult version very special because they have the same themes and scriptures. It helps make family devotional time all connected.
